Electrochemical studies of the film formation on lithium in propylene carbonate solutions under open circuit conditions

Abstract: The aim of this study is to investigate the kinetics of film formation on lithium in propylene carbonate solutions with different solutes and to determine some film characteristics such as resistance, conductivity, and thickness.Two principal ways of investigating these problems were chosen:electrochemical (galvanostatic pulse techniques) and optical (ellipsometry). This paper is dealing mainly with electrochemical measurements, while the results from ellipsometry will be presented
